BGSBU hosts inaugural lecture under Raabta Sociological Lecture Series
4/21/2026 10:28:21 PM
Early Times Report
RAJOURI, Apr 21: The Department of Sociology, Baba Ghulam Shah Badshah University-Rajouri, in collaboration with the Department of Political Science and International Relations, successfully organized the inaugural lecture under the Rabta Sociological Society Lecture Series on Tuesday, 21st April 2026. The lecture, titled "Sociology in the 21st Century: Discipline, Method and Expanding Horizon," was delivered by Dr. Nirmala Devi, Assistant Professor, Department of Sociology, G.N.D.U. In her insightful lecture, she highlighted the evolving nature of sociology, its methodological advancements, and the expanding horizons of the discipline in the contemporary global context. The programme was attended by faculty members including Dr. Tanvir Ahmed, Head, Department of Sociology; Dr. Mariya Aslam, Head, Department of Political Science and International Relations; Dr. Rizvana Choudhary, Assistant Professor, Department of Sociology; and Dr. Ikhlaq Ahmed, Assistant Professor, Department of Political Science and International Relations. Dr. Rizvana Chaudhary formally introduced the guest speaker, outlining her academic contributions and research expertise. The lecture was followed by an engaging interaction session, where students and scholars actively participated. Dr. Tanvir Ahmed, presented the vote of thanks, expressing gratitude to the guest speaker for her enlightening talk and to all participants for making the event a success. Dr. Shams Kamal Anjum, Associate Dean, School of Social Sciences, appreciated the efforts of both departments in organizing the lecture series and commended their commitment towards fostering academic excellence and interdisciplinary engagement.
The event witnessed enthusiastic participation from students, scholars, and faculty members, marking a successful beginning of the lecture series.
